A Proof‐of‐Concept Assessment of a Novel Wearable Eyelid Muscle Device: A Pre‐Clinical Animal Cadaver Study for Eyelid Closure Restoration

open access: yesAdvanced Robotics Research, EarlyView.
This article introduces a soft wearable eyelid sling device incorporating a hydraulic soft artificial muscle (SAM) for achieving complete closure of an eyelid. The SAM is driven by a cam mechanism that provides a displacement profile closely matched with those of a healthy eyelid.

Pacemaker patient simulator

Medical & Biological Engineering & Computing, 1979
The purpose of the simulator is to establish the on demand function of pacemakers and to test electrocardiogram monitors and pacemaker test equipment. With this device, one can simulate the electrical behaviour of a paced heart, differentiating between natural sinus beats and paced beats.
